About Tammy Murphy, Ph.D.

I am a passionate, experienced economist who developed and continues to broaden a wide range of knowledge and competencies in federal government, state government and academia. My professional interests focus on examining how the humans in an ecosystem make choices under constraints and how those choices affect the health of all life, human or otherwise, in the ecosystem. My professional ethos is driven by my desire to improve the lives of the people my work serves, as well as the lives of the people with whom I work. I am a highly effective communicator that translates technical information into relevant public policy insights and actionable advice.My 23 years of experience as a professional economist include research and teaching in the environmental, natural resource, public health and safety areas. My work for the government sector includes primary economic and social data collection and analysis, regulatory policy development and assessment, and regulatory review for compliance. I apply my economic expertise primarily to federal and state management of water quality, fisheries, and offshore wind development.Currently I am proud to lead a team of 13 federal social scientists (including economists, anthropologists. sociologists) and several contractors for NOAA Fisheries Northeast Fisheries Science Center. I am deeply committed to increasing opportunities for underrepresented groups in STEM institutions, with a special interest in first generation professionals.
